Job Description

Whataburger is a well-established fast-food restaurant chain known for its commitment to quality, leadership development, and community values. Founded in 1950, Whataburger has grown into a trusted name in the quick-service industry, famous for its fresh, made-to-order burgers and a customer-first approach that values integrity and teamwork. With a presence across multiple states, Whataburger prioritizes investing in its people, providing opportunities for growth, and fostering a positive work culture. The company is dedicated to supporting its employees not only professionally but also personally, offering various programs such as scholarships and hardship assistance to its team members and their families.

As a Shift Leader at Whataburger, you will play a crucial role in ensuring the smooth and efficient operation of daily restaurant activities. This leadership position serves as the driving force behind each shift, delivering operational excellence and maintaining high standards of service, quality, and cleanliness. You will be responsible for motivating and coaching Family Members, helping them improve their skills, and build confidence to deliver the best customer experience. This role requires strong leadership capabilities, the ability to multitask during busy periods, and a collaborative spirit to foster teamwork and communication among the staff. Working closely with the Restaurant Manager, you'll support business goals by managing labor costs, food costs, inventory processes, and compliance with food and workplace safety standards.

The position offers competitive weekly pay with flexible scheduling options, including day, night, evening, and overnight shifts. Paid time off, 401(k) match, comprehensive medical, dental, and vision benefits, as well as short-term and long-term disability coverage, are part of the benefits package. Employees also have access to educational support such as free English-language courses, reduced tuition for degree pathways, and scholarships for dependents. Whataburger emphasizes career development with a clear progression path, including the prospect of reaching six-figure income levels for operating partners. Additional perks include discounted meals, wireless service, computers, software, fitness programs, and recognition awards. The role is based primarily in your home restaurant but may require occasional support at other locations within the Market, involving business meetings, training sessions, and leadership development activities. Whataburger is an equal opportunity employer committed to diversity and inclusion and participates in the federal E-Verify program.

Job Requirements

  • Be at least 18 years of age
  • possess a high school diploma or GED preferred or equivalent experience
  • be able to meet business needs and have open availability including overnights, weekends, holidays, variable hours, and maintain dependable attendance
  • have ability to stand up to 10 hours
  • lift up to 55 lbs.
  • meet physical demands
  • experience coaching or leading teams
  • strong customer service skills
  • strong communication skills
  • strong multitasking skills
  • possess ServSafe Food Certification or ability to obtain it during training

Job Duties

  • Lead shift management to maintain quality, service, and cleanliness standards
  • coach, train, and motivate Family Members
  • support goals related to food cost, labor cost, sales performance, and inventory processes
  • uphold food safety, workplace safety, sanitation, and compliance requirements
  • foster teamwork, communication, accountability, and a positive work culture
  • prepare, lead, and transition shift operations to keep the restaurant running smoothly
